CYAD-211
BiologicalAllogeneic anti-BCMA chimeric antigen receptor (CAR) T-cell
NCT Number: NCT04613557
The purpose of the IMMUNICY-1 study is to assess the safety, activity and cell kinetics of CYAD-211 in adults with relapsed or refractory multiple myeloma after a lymphodepletion regimen with fludarabine and/or cyclophosphamide

This study aims to determine the recommended dose of the allogeneic CYAD-211 (anti-BCMA CAR-T) cells after a non-myeloablative preconditioning chemotherapy in multiple myeloma (MM) patients with relapsed or refractory disease.
